    Vic Firth Rute was surprisingly my choice for a long time when playing with a band in rehearsal spaces and smaller quieter gigs. Although the back end of the handle is thicker, when playing it actually feels more comfortable in my hand than a normal thickness that a stick would give. I could really lay into stuff and the volume would stay the same. Worked great for me for many years. Last year when I went shopping I could not find a pair of my local store so I went ahead and reverted back to using Vic Firth hot rods and those work well also but for your slightly different.

    Vater makes something called acousticks. They are basically rods with thin strips of nylon along the length. Granted, I don't use rods often or play them very hard, but they lasted me about 5 years as opposed to others that lasted about a month. Do with that information what you will :-)

    I use the less expensive Chinese rods 19 dowel, got to use Liquid Nails on the back end of the rod to prevent the individual dowels from sliding forward. The Chinese rods are great and around A$15.00 delivered as opposed to around A$45.00 big difference. I've not used the brand name rods, but going by the look, the dowels in the brand name rod could have the same tendency to slide forward.
